What Makes Up Impact Sliding Glass Doors?

At their heart, impact sliding glass doors represent large sliding door assembly that slides horizontally along a track — comparable to a standard patio door — but constructed using fundamentally superior glass technology. The glass itself is laminated impact glass, which involves multiple glass layers fused with a impact-absorbing interlayer membrane at the core. When struck by debris, the glass holds together rather than shattering, maintaining the here structural barrier.

The frames surrounding impact sliding glass doors are no less essential. Premium impact doors use heavy-gauge aluminum or vinyl frames engineered to resist wind load without deformation. The multi-point locking hardware is typically heavy-duty, guaranteeing the system remains closed and secure even when wind pressure stress the entire assembly. Together, these systems build a fully integrated shield certified and approved to satisfy Florida Building Code hurricane rating criteria.

Impact sliding glass doors are not simply heavy versions of ordinary patio doors. They go through independent laboratory certification, including the large missile impact test, which uses launching nine-pound two-by-four lumber at the door panel at significant velocity to verify structural integrity. Only doors that pass these evaluations receive the credentials necessary for permitted use in South Florida communities.

Major Benefits of Impact Sliding Glass Doors

  • Year-Round Storm Defense: Impact sliding glass doors are rated to withstand winds exceeding Category 4 hurricane conditions, doing away with the chore for annual shutter installation every time a storm approaches.
  • Enhanced Home Security: The laminated glass makes breaching impact sliding glass doors far harder than ordinary patio doors, acting as a powerful deterrent against break-ins.
  • Acoustic Insulation: The dense glass assembly dramatically cuts exterior noise, helping rooms stay calmer and more comfortable year-round.
  • UV Protection: Impact sliding glass doors block up to most damaging solar ultraviolet light, preserving interior finishes and fabrics with daily exposure.
  • Energy Efficiency: Code-compliant impact sliding glass doors limit solar heat entry, keeping interiors cooler and improving overall home efficiency in the hot Florida climate.
  • Insurance Premium Savings: Many homeowner's insurance carriers provide significant reductions to homes protected by certified impact sliding glass doors, sometimes recouping a notable amount of the upfront expense over time.
  • Increased Property Value: Impact sliding glass doors are a recognized upgrade among real estate purchasers in South Florida, typically resulting in measurable increases in appraised value.
  • Hassle-Free Protection: Unlike removable storm protection, impact sliding glass doors need no setup when a storm develops, letting you stay prepared without urgent installation tasks.

The Impact Sliding Glass Doors Process: Step by Step

  1. In-Home Consultation and Assessment — A credentialed technician from STS Impact Windows & Doors schedules an on-site visit to assess the existing door frame and understand your goals. The visit covers frame integrity and material type to ensure the right impact sliding glass door is specified for your property's layout and exposure.
  2. Product Selection and Customization — Once we have your opening dimensions, you choose from various frame finishes, glass tints, and panel configurations to complement your interior design. All selected products include the required Florida Building Code approvals for your specific coastal exposure.
  3. Permitting and Code Compliance — We manage all required building permit applications on your behalf. Permits are mandatory for permitted hurricane protection upgrades in Boca Raton and confirm the project is inspected and approved by local building authorities.
  4. Demolition and Old Door Extraction — On installation day, our crew carefully removes the current sliding door assembly, while being careful to avoid damage to adjacent finishes. Removed materials are disposed of properly before the new unit goes in.
  5. Precision Installation of the Impact Door Frame — The certified door assembly is positioned carefully within the wall opening and fastened with the required structural anchors. Proper shimming, leveling, and plumbing are non-negotiable for door operation to confirm the panels glide correctly and a weather-tight seal.
  6. Setting the Impact Glass Panels — The hurricane-approved glass assemblies are securely fitted into the installed frame and tuned for proper gliding function. Locking hardware, handles, and weatherstripping are added and inspected to confirm airtight, weather-resistant performance.
  7. Quality Check and Homeowner Orientation — Once the door is fully installed, a lead installer takes you on a full tour of the completed installation, explaining the right sliding technique, security engagement, and cleaning. A city inspector then comes to officially approve the completed work and sign off the permit.

Impact Sliding Glass Doors Frequently Asked Questions

How long does it usually take to fit impact sliding glass doors?

A standard impact sliding glass door replacement is finished within four to eight hours, depending on how many panels are involved. Larger or more complex projects sometimes need a bit more scheduling flexibility, particularly if structural modifications become necessary during the demo and prep process.

How much do impact sliding glass doors typically cost?

Investment in impact sliding glass doors depends largely on overall dimensions, impact rating, and finish options. In our local service area, fully permitted and installed impact sliding glass doors generally fall between $1,500 to $5,000 or more per opening. Insurance discounts and energy savings frequently reduce the effective cost of initial installation expense over time.

Are impact sliding glass doors difficult to operate?

Modern impact sliding glass doors are built to slide easily despite their substantial weight. The heavier glass and reinforced frame, precision-machined stainless steel rollers ensure the panels glide smoothly with minimal force. Routine maintenance and lubrication maintain effortless sliding for years.

Do impact sliding glass doors require a permit in Boca Raton?

Absolutely, permits are mandatory for all structural door upgrades in Boca Raton and throughout Palm Beach County. Going through the permit process confirms the installation complies with local building standards, which matters for resale and legal compliance. How long do impact sliding glass doors last?

Certified impact-rated sliding doors are built to last 20 to 30 years when kept clean and periodically serviced. Impact glazing units remain clear and effective with normal sun exposure the way first-generation laminated glass used to. Frame materials used today are built to withstand Florida's humidity, salt air, and heat without corroding, warping, or deteriorating.
